HubSpot can’t calculate net revenue retention because it lacks the ability to track customer-level revenue changes over time and perform cohort-based calculations. You can see individual customer deals and revenue, but calculating NRR requires tracking revenue evolution across multiple periods with complex formulas that HubSpot doesn’t support.
Here’s how to track net revenue retention using your HubSpot customer and deal data with automated cohort analysis and NRR calculations.
Calculate accurate NRR rates with live HubSpot data using Coefficient
Coefficient extracts customer records and deal data from HubSpot into HubSpot spreadsheets where you can build NRR tracking that accounts for expansions, contractions, and churn. This gives you the longitudinal revenue analysis that HubSpot’s native reporting can’t provide.
How to make it work
Step 1. Import customer and revenue data.
Connect to HubSpot and extract contact records, associated deals, subscription amounts, and churn dates with complete historical data. Include custom fields that track subscription changes and renewal patterns for comprehensive NRR analysis.
Step 2. Create customer-level revenue tracking.
Build spreadsheet formulas that calculate each customer’s revenue contribution across defined time periods (monthly, quarterly, annually). Use SUMIFS functions to group revenue by customer and track how their contribution changes over time.
Step 3. Calculate NRR components and build cohort analysis.
Develop formulas that automatically identify and categorize revenue from existing customers, expansions, contractions, and churned accounts. Create cohort tables that track net revenue retention rates for customer groups acquired in specific time periods.
Step 4. Automate NRR updates and trending.
Set up scheduled imports to continuously update NRR metrics as new deals close and customers churn in HubSpot. Use Coefficient’s Snapshots feature to capture historical NRR data at regular intervals, preserving the longitudinal data necessary for accurate retention analysis.
Start measuring retention that matters
Tracking net revenue retention with HubSpot data gives you the customer growth insights that drive expansion strategies and investor confidence. With automated calculations and historical trending, you can focus on improving retention rates. Begin tracking NRR today.